If one of the participants is transmitting DuoVideo, the outgoing DuoVideo rate,
DuoVideo encoding algorithm and resolution is shown here.
Participants not capable of receiving DuoVideo, will only receive the main video.
Shows the selected picture mode layout. Several layouts are available:
Auto, Voice Switched, Enhanced CP, Traditional CP, Continuous Presence 4,
Continuous Presence 5+1, Continuous Presence 7+1, Continuous Presence 9
and Continuous Presence 16.
Shows what type of encryption is allowed for the conference.
Shows the key symbol if a dial in password has been assigned to the
conference. If no key symbol is present, the conference is not password
protected.
The maximum allowed number of participants are shown in brackets.
'Stand Alone' indicates that a normal conference is active.
'Cascading Master' indicates that this conference has become Master when
connecting to another MCU. If the 'Warning: Multiple masters, irregular
behavior expected' is seen, more than one conference has been forced to
'master', which is not recommended!
'Cascading Slave' indicates that this conference has become Slave when
connecting to another MCU.
Shows a snapshot of the video transmitted from the MCU to the participants.
Click on the picture to enlarge it in a separate window.
Shows a snapshot of the DuoVideo transmitted from the MCU to the
participants. Click on the picture to enlarge it in a separate window.
